Highlights H1 2018 (I)

3

Growth deposit base & loan book • Growth loan book by € 7.6bn • Deposit base increased by € 3.4bn

Excellent customer focus Meaningful cooperative

Most customer-friendly bank • 1st place by consumers as the most customer-friendly

bank in the Netherlands (Customer First Awards)• Sustained increase in domestic Net Promotor Scores

Strong progress in innovation• Rabobank innovation SurePay (IBAN name check) rolled

out to many Dutch banks and insurance companies• 1st Dutch bank to facilitate 3rd party payment initiation• Customers can check account balance or set a spending

alert using their voice via Google Assistant

Client-focused operating model• New client focused operating model for local Rabobanks

in the Netherlands as the foundation for a more effective and efficient banking operation

Industry leading in sustainability• Sustainalytics score: 86 + awarded ‘ESG Industry Leader’ • Oekom Prime: awarded ‘Industry Leader’ in 2017• RobecoSam: score 89 (11th worldwide)

First to launch ‘ESG Leader’ program• Rabobank was first to launch ESG Leader CP/CD program• Driven by Rabobank's 'ESG Industry Leader' status

Rabobank issues short term funding labelled as ESG investment

3rd Kickstart program launched (Food)• Launched Kickstart Waste to drive food waste reduction,

from stimulating innovations to financial support for farmers to improve replanting, logistics and storage

Driving energy efficient housing• Proprietary sustainability scan helps mortgage clients

identify sustainability improvements in their homes• Introduced Green Depot, a 2-year interest-free depot to

finance sustainable home improvements

Highlights H1 2018 (II)

4

Strong net profit• H1 net profit of € 1.7bn (+12%) supported by favorable

economic environment

Rock-solid bank Empowered employees

Comfortable capital position• Well positioned to absorb future

Basel IV and MREL requirements (30.96%)• Expected Non-Preferred Senior issuance in H2 2018

Continued strategic focus• Non-core domestic CRE portfolio divested with FGH Bank

portfolio sale• Repositioned BPD with focus on Dutch and German

market by divesting BPD France (expected closing: Q4)

Improved efficiency• Cost/Income ratio improved to 64.6% with further cost

reduction remaining a point of attention

#1 Employer in the Netherlands• Rabobank awarded #1 favorite employer to work for by

talents (university & higher vocational education)

Diversity strong and improving• Women well-represented in senior management

positions (33% overall, 40% in Managing Board)• Strong cultural diversity in our young talent pool (30%)

235 New start-up ideas generated• Employees from 13 countries generated 235 ideas for

start-ups through our innovation incubator program • Involved in 68 start-up communities and organizer of F&A

innovation events such as FoodBytes! and Terra

High employee mobility• 63% of the employees we had to let go found a job within

six months, which is above average for the banking sector in the Netherlands

Ongoing successful transformation in the Netherlands…Ready for the next phase

5

Phase 3 | Optimize service modelPhase 2 | Regionalize mid- & back officePhase 1 | Implement new governance

Investor Relations

January 2016

• Efficiency improvement through process standardization and regionalization of customer call center and operational service centers

• Incorporated digitalization as an integral part of the strategy and change agenda

• Significantly reduced cost and FTE, while increasing Net Promotor Scores (NPS)

• Next step towards a more effective and efficient organization as per 1/1/2019

• Further optimization of omnichannel client service model

• 250 Market teams ensure customer intimacy through face-to-face contact, operating out of 90 banks supported by 14 regional teams

• Anticipating changing client demands and regulatory requirements

• Merger of 106 local Rabobanks with central entity to one legal entity with one banking license and one balance sheet

• More flexible, simple and adaptive structure supporting cooperative values

Valuable progress on our financial targets

8

Jun 2017 Dec 2017 Jun 2018 Ambition 2020

Capital

Fully loaded CET1 ratio 14.7% 15.5% 15.8% >14%

Total capital ratio 25.5% 26.2% 26.1% >25%

Profitability

ROIC 7.8% 6.9% 8.8% >8%

C/I ratio 67.6% 71.3% 64.6%

53-54%

Underlying C/I ratio 63.9% 65.3% 62.9%

Funding Wholesale funding € 171bn € 160bn € 164bn < €150bn

Positive net profit development

9

In € mn H1 2017 H2 2017 H1 2018

Net interest income 4,454 4,389 4,274

Net fee & commission income 988 927 981

Other results 496 747 774

Total income 5,938 6,063 6,029

Operating expenses 3,755 4,299 3,611

Regulatory levies 258 247 284

Impairment charges -67 -123 -37

Operating profit before tax 1,992 1,640 2,171

Tax 476 482 473

Net profit 1,516 1,158 1,698
